Menu
Search Summary

Keyword: 72373-82-1

Search Results for: "72373-82-1"

Related terms: 72373-82-1

MERCK-SIGMA - 55865-5MG-F - Digoxigenin NHS-ester Bio Specialties
jaleel Manager Chat
ali Designer Chat
mohsin Developer Chat
Cart (0)

Your Cart is empty